Recently in [Phys. Rev. D 76, 087502 (2007) and Phys. Rev. D 77, 089903 (2008)] a thin-shell wormhole has been introduced in five-dimensional Einstein-Maxwell-Gauss-Bonnet gravity which was supported by normal matter. We wish to consider this solution and investigate its stability. Our analysis shows that for the Gauss-Bonnet parameter alpha < 0, stability regions form for a narrow band of finely tuned mass and charge. For the case alpha > 0, we iterate once more that no stable, normal matter thin-shell wormhole exists.
